Syracuse man sentenced for trying to run down a detective

ONONDAGA COUNTY, N.Y. -- A Syracuse man convicted of hitting a police detective with a car has been sentenced. Gavin Ballog will spend the next four years in prison.

Ballog was arrested in July of last year during an investigation into larcenies at Drivers Village in Cicero. Police said he tried to run down a detective who was approaching his car.

Ballog was sentenced on second degree assault charge. He must also serve two-and-a-half years of post-release supervision.
